Bukit Timah Nature Reserve: Untouched Wilderness

Singapore, Singapore

In a city known for its modern skyline and urban energy, Bukit Timah Nature Reserve offers a refreshing contrast. This protected area is one of the oldest rainforests in the region and provides visitors with a chance to step into a world filled with rich biodiversity, peaceful trails, and natural beauty.

For nature lovers, hikers, and anyone seeking a break from city life, Bukit Timah Nature Reserve delivers a truly rewarding experience.

Top Experiences at Bukit Timah Nature Reserve

Exploring the reserve itself is the main highlight. The well-marked trails guide visitors through thick greenery, allowing them to experience the beauty of the rainforest up close.

Hiking to Bukit Timah Hill

Reaching the summit of Bukit Timah Hill is a popular activity. It is the highest natural point in Singapore and offers a sense of achievement along with scenic views.

Wildlife Spotting

The reserve is home to various species of wildlife. From small animals to birds, spotting them in their natural habitat adds excitement to your visit.

Nature Photography

The lush environment and diverse plant life make it a perfect place for photography. Every trail offers unique scenes that capture the essence of tropical nature.

Peaceful Nature Walks

For those who prefer a slower pace, the reserve offers peaceful paths where you can simply enjoy the sounds of nature and fresh air.

Best Time to Visit

Plan Your Visit for Comfort

The best time to visit Bukit Timah Nature Reserve is early in the morning or later in the afternoon when temperatures are cooler. This makes hiking and walking more comfortable.

Avoid visiting during heavy rain, as trails can become slippery and challenging.

Travel Tips for Visitors

Wear Proper Footwear

The trails can be steep and uneven in places, so wearing comfortable and sturdy shoes is important.

Stay Hydrated

Carry enough water, especially if you plan to hike or spend several hours exploring.

Follow Park Guidelines

Respect the environment by staying on marked trails and avoiding disturbance to wildlife.
